”Whose Land Is It? Growth Management and Whatcom County”

 

On January 25, 2012 Bellingham City Club will feature a panel discussion on Growth Management as it impacts all of Whatcom County. Kaleen Cottingham, Director of the Washington State Recreation and Conservation Office, who worked on the original Growth Management legislation, will present an overview. She will then moderate a panel discussion by Mayor Gary Jensen of Ferndale, Jean Melious, former chair of the Whatcom County Planning Commission and board member of Futurewise, and Jay Irwin, Bellingham land use consultant.

 

Founded in 1993, the Bellingham City Club is a non-partisan civic organization with over 450 members that fosters dialogue and debate on important issues facing our community. The Club meets for lunch at noon on the 4th Wednesday of every month at Northwood Hall (3240 Northwest Avenue, Bellingham, WA). A buffet lunch is served at 11:50 a.m.; the program starts at 12:20 p.m. and ends at 1:30 p.m. Lunch costs $11 for members and $16 for non-members. All programs are open to the public.
